How to catch Green sunfish
Lepomis cyanellus

freshwatergame fishCentrarchidae
The green sunfish is a small freshwater fish known for its short and deep body shape. It is a popular panfish found in various regions including North America and beyond. This species is adaptable to different slow-moving freshwater environments and often hides near vegetation.
Where they live
Found in quiet pools and backwaters of sluggish streams, lakes, and ponds, typically near vegetation in freshwater habitats across multiple continents.
Typical size
Up to about 31 cm
